Jupiter, the largest planet in our solar system, has captivated astronomers and enthusiasts for centuries with its breathtaking beauty and intriguing features. Its iconic Great Red Spot, a swirling storm larger than Earth, stands out prominently in telescopic views, fascinating both amateurs and professionals alike.

One of the most intriguing aspects of Jupiter is its unique cloud bands. These bands, composed of different types of clouds at various altitudes, give the planet its distinctive striped appearance. Observations have shown that the colorful bands are made up of different chemicals and particles, contributing to the planet’s dynamic atmosphere.

Jupiter is also known for its numerous moons, with a total of 79 discovered so far. Four of its largest moons, known as the Galilean moons after their discoverer Galileo Galilei, are visible even with small telescopes. These moons, named Io, Europa, Ganymede, and Callisto, have their own unique features and offer a glimpse into the complex systems that exist throughout the universe.

Studying Jupiter and its moons provides invaluable insights into the formation and evolution of our solar system. By understanding the intricate interactions between the planet, its moons, and surrounding space environment, scientists can uncover clues about the origins of our own planet and the potential for life elsewhere in the cosmos.

How can we observe the appearance of Jupiter at night from Earth?

To observe the appearance of Jupiter at night from Earth, you will need a telescope or binoculars. The naked eye view of Jupiter is limited to seeing it as a bright star-like object in the night sky. However, with the help of optical instruments, you can observe many interesting features of the giant planet.

Using a telescope, adjust the focus and magnification accordingly to get a clearer view. Jupiter’s most prominent features are its dark equatorial bands and its four largest moons called the Galilean moons. These moons, namely Io, Europa, Ganymede, and Callisto, orbit around Jupiter and can be observed as tiny points of light near the planet.

Look for the colored bands on Jupiter’s surface. These atmospheric bands are made up of different cloud layers and appear as alternating stripes of different colors, typically white, brown, and orange. You may also spot some small storms known as “Great Red Spot” on the planet’s surface, which is a gigantic storm that has been raging for centuries.

Tracking the motion of Jupiter’s moons through a series of observations over several nights can be quite fascinating. You can see them change their positions relative to Jupiter as they orbit around the planet. Additionally, these moons regularly transit across the face of Jupiter, creating shadows on the planet’s surface, which can be observed with a telescope.

What are the distinguishing features of Jupiter that are visible during nighttime observations?

Jupiter is easily identifiable in the night sky due to its distinctive features. Here are some key aspects that are visible during nighttime observations:

1. Size: Jupiter is the largest planet in our solar system, with a diameter more than 11 times that of Earth. It appears as a bright point of light, easily noticeable among other stars.

2. Bands and zones: Jupiter’s atmosphere is characterized by alternating bright bands and dark belts that encircle the planet. These bands are caused by powerful jet streams within the atmosphere.

3. The Great Red Spot: This is perhaps the most famous feature on Jupiter. It is a giant storm that has been raging for hundreds of years. The Great Red Spot appears as a large, red-colored oval-shaped spot on the planet’s surface.

4. Moons: Jupiter has 79 known moons, the four largest of which are called the Galilean moons: Io, Europa, Ganymede, and Callisto. These moons can be seen as tiny points of light near the planet. They are often visible even with small telescopes or binoculars.

5. Transits and shadow transits: Occasionally, Jupiter’s moons pass in front of or behind the planet, creating transits or shadow transits. These events are fascinating to watch through a telescope and can provide valuable information about the positions of the moons.

Observing these features of Jupiter requires a telescope with sufficient magnification and clarity. Additionally, it is important to consider the best time for observation, taking into account Jupiter’s position in the sky and its visibility during the night.

How does Jupiter’s appearance change throughout the night when viewed from Earth?

Jupiter’s appearance changes throughout the night when viewed from Earth. This is because Jupiter, like all celestial objects, appears to move across the sky due to the rotation of the Earth.

At sunset, Jupiter can be observed rising in the eastern horizon. As the night progresses, it moves across the sky, reaching its highest point, known as culmination, at around midnight. During this time, it will appear as a bright point of light among the stars.

As the night continues, Jupiter will gradually descend toward the western horizon, eventually setting below it. Its appearance may also change due to atmospheric conditions, such as haze or clouds, which can affect its brightness and clarity.

Additionally, depending on the time of year and the observer’s location on Earth, Jupiter’s position relative to the background stars will vary. It moves along the ecliptic, the apparent path of the sun across the sky, and this path is tilted in relation to the celestial equator. Therefore, its position among the constellations will change over time.

Furthermore, Jupiter’s four largest moons, known as the Galilean moons (Europa, Ganymede, Io, and Callisto), can also be observed changing positions throughout the night. These moons orbit Jupiter and constantly shift their positions relative to the planet. They can be seen as small points of light near Jupiter, appearing as tiny “stars” that change their arrangement as they orbit the gas giant.

In conclusion, Jupiter’s appearance changes throughout the night due to its movement across the sky as well as atmospheric conditions, and the positions of its moons relative to the planet also vary. Observing these changes can provide fascinating insights into the dynamics of our solar system.
